💳 For ECPs

SpecCheck Lab Pay offers a wide range of features designed to streamline the billing process for ECPs. Practices can view and print all monthly statements, save credit cards and ACH billing methods on file, and set up auto pay, making it simple to manage their payments to their lab partners. 📊 For Labs 

One of the biggest advantages for labs using SpecCheck Lab Pay is the ability to automate the invoicing process. This feature allows labs to automatically generate and send invoices to their customers due to our direct integration with the LMS (DVI), eliminating the need for manual invoicing and reducing the risk of errors. Additionally, labs can take advantage of SpecCheck Lab Pay's powerful financial reporting tools to gain insights into their business and streamline their accounting processes.
